CATCHMENT TIER · PRICE RESTATEMENT

ARPU differs materially between Metro, Tier-2 and Tier-3 catchments. Switch tier to restate every procedure band against the payer mix and package ceilings we observe in that market — not a single all-India number.

Viewing Metro / Tier-1 · Representative catchments: Delhi NCR, Mumbai, Bengaluru, Chennai, Hyderabad, Kolkata, Pune.

Neonatal Surgery

₹3.5 L–12 L

NICU-referral emergent pathway

Paediatric Urology

₹1.8 L–3.8 L

Hypospadias, VUR referral funnel

Congenital Cardiac (with CTVS)

₹4.0 L–14 L

Antenatal-diagnosis pathway

Paediatric MIS (laparoscopy)

₹1.6 L–3.5 L

Elective congenital repair funnel

Cleft Lip & Palate

₹1.4–3.2 L per stage

Long-cycle multi-stage programme

Paediatric Orthopaedic

₹1.8 L–4.5 L

Growth-plate & deformity referral

Methodology. Base bands reflect RDV's engagement dataset across 47 super-specialty hospitals, reconciled against CGHS/ECHS package rates, state-scheme ceilings (Ayushman Bharat PM-JAY, CMCHIS, YSR Aarogyasri) and empanelled TPA grids. Tier multipliers applied: Metro 1.00× · Tier-2 0.72× · Tier-3 0.55×. Actuals swing with payer mix, consultant-fee split and implant/consumable choice — the written Blueprint restates every band against your own HIS billing history before any spend is committed.

Objections we hear

The three questions MDs ask before signing.

We keep our answers on the record. If yours isn't here, ask it in the qualification form — the founding partner replies personally within 48 hours.

Paediatric marketing feels exploitative.

That's exactly why we don't do performance-marketing tropes. This is a paediatrician-network engagement with parent-tested language. If it doesn't pass the both-parent-consent test, it doesn't publish.

Antenatal outreach is ethically fraught.

Which is why we operate through obstetrician referrals with formal counselling protocols — never direct-to-expecting-mother advertising.

Cleft programmes are usually subsidised.

Correct, and we structure them that way. Cleft is a brand and referrer asset, not a revenue engine. We're transparent about that in the plan.
